Robert Valentine

Summary

Robert Valentine is a human[1]. He was born in Leicester[2]. He was born on 1671[3]. He passed away in Rome[4]. He died on May 26, 1747[5]. He worked as a composer[6], recorder player[7], oboist[8], and violinist[9]. He ranks in the top 0.73% of human entities by monthly Wikipedia readership (20 views/month, #7,296 of 1,000,298).[10]
